The “lifeline” to rescuers in the air

  In summer 1995 Rohde & Schwarz won the order to supply a blanket radio network for the SAR service (search and rescue) of the German Air Force. This organization of the Federal Armed Forces is primarily a service to support military operations. And as part of the national search and rescue service of the Federal Republic of Germany, it helps any aircraft and – in cooperation with Deutsche Gesellschaft zur Rettung Schiffbrüchiger (German society for rescuing shipwrecked persons) – any vessel in an emergency situation.
